@FlorinBlaga2 ай бұрын
My question is: if I had to choose between the 2 lenses now, which I will only use for wedding video, along with a Sony a7s III, which would be better?
@MarkBennettCameraCrisis2 ай бұрын
Between the 85 and the 75? Well, having a first party lens can be great having focus breathing compensation and also, the stabilization will work better if you’re shooting video. If it’s in the budget, the more traditions 85 focal length at 1.8 with added video strengths is a good call. But if you’re on a budget and taking photos mostly or on a gimbal for video, the 75 could be a great option

@ztejstronymarcinАй бұрын
Hello, I have already watched about 50 videos about the Sony ttartisan 75mm f2 lens, unfortunately I did not learn what I wanted. I won't lie when it comes to lenses, I'm a newbie, so far I've only used compact cameras. I'm currently planning to buy a Sony ZV-E10, and I'm wondering whether, instead of buying a camera with a standard lens attached, I should buy the mentioned Ttartisan 75mm f2. And here's my question: does this lens have the so-called "zoom"? Like, for example, a kit lens from Sony? Seeing as I'm writing 75mm, I don't think so, but I'd rather ask and be sure.
@MarkBennettCameraCrisisАй бұрын
No, this is not a zoom lens. This is a prime lenses which means it’s one focal length. Look the difference between zoom and prime lenses to get a better handle on it. This lens is a 75 mm and it’s a full frame lens. When you use it on an Apsc camera, it looks like a 108mm lens which means it’s very tight. You will have to stand very far an away from the subject to get a head and shoulders picture or video. Spend some time with the kit lens and figure out what focal lengths you need before you buy a good lens.
